Output 990709f5c42ffa2504c1aef04cf9f877796e7163fec1d8191be5e1ed867f1a64:1

value
17295389
script pubkey
OP_0 OP_PUSHBYTES_20 d78e2b5ef212dd6f2389229be33177c20e98316b
address
ltc1q678zkhhjztwk7gufy2d7xvthcg8fsvtttnpn8h
transaction
990709f5c42ffa2504c1aef04cf9f877796e7163fec1d8191be5e1ed867f1a64
spent
true